The story begins with a young boy named Daniel Sempere, whose father takes him to a secret location hidden in the heart of the old city: the . It is a labyrinthine library where books that no one remembers are kept alive. Daniel is told to choose one book to "adopt" and protect for the rest of his life. There are some books you read, and then there are books that live inside you. L'ombra del Vento (The Shadow of the Wind) is undoubtedly the latter. Set against the misty, post-war backdrop of 1945 Barcelona, this novel is more than just a gothic mystery—it is a breathtaking love letter to literature itself .
